Position Type Company Location Posted On Interested?
Activation Client Strategy Manager Full Time Nielsen Toronto, ON Apr 20, 2022 Apply Now
The Global Nielsen Media Client Service & Sales team provides modern and effective services that meet client needs quicker, while giving Nielsen more control over how we service our clients. We will create capacity to elevate the work we do with clients to focus on market impact and business growth. We are at the forefront of customer experience and become an agent of change as we embrace automation to navigate the complex needs of our industry and continue to be the industry leader
The Client Strategy Manager in Canada is an effective leader and communicator, with client services and strategy experience, a deep understanding of the digital advertising technology ecosystem, and experience in programmatic advertising activation. The position will be responsible for managing a portfolio of accounts across the Nielsen Marketing Cloud (data management platform), Nielsen Audience Segments (data as a service), and VisualDNA Brand Surveys (tag-based brand lift) products. The focus will be on developing existing business within Canada across verticals, as well as supporting in generating new business relationships. The position is reporting to the Director of Client Strategy Canada.

Responsibilities

  • Lead the implementation and maintenance of Nielsen Marketing Cloud products (Data Management Platform, Data as a Service, Tag-Based Brand Lift) across own portfolio of clients, including closing the loop on client delivery independently:
    • Project and client management
    • Scheduling and leading kick-off calls with clients
    • Giving UI demos and technical training on the products
    • Developing slides and materials to support clients in utilizing our self-service products
    • Managing and maintaining relationships with clients
    • Leveraging a strategic mindset to ensure clients are taking advantage of best practices when utilizing our tools
    • Providing clients data driven insights to help them optimize their marketing campaigns
    • Designing and delivering compelling reports and presentations addressing clients’ business questions
  • Leverage a sales mindset to develop and execute strategic plans for how to develop our products and existing business, as well as support the Client Strategy Director in executing strategic plans to develop new business relationships.
  • Lead the renewal of current Activation clients (including maintaining contract end dates, creating relationships with key business decision makers, start and drive renewal conversations, look for upsell opportunities).
  • Lead exploratory calls with net new clients (presenting the full Nielsen product ecosystem, understanding client needs, narrowing down products that meet the client’s needs).
  • Potential to manage own network of Client Strategists in the future (including supporting them through implementation and maintenance of their own clients, conversations and check-ins around performance and growth strategies, training).

Qualifications

    • 5+ years working with Ad-Tech platforms (DMP, DSP, SSP, CDP, etc.) or data for targeting (data as a service)
    • Proven experience managing portfolios of clients across multiple products
    • Comfortable being hands-on with large data sets and analytics
    • Interest in learning other products in Nielsen’s digital ecosystem: Digital Ad Ratings (reach/frequency measurement), Media Analytics (panel-based brand lift, influencer effectiveness, media resonance, etc.), Planning (path to purchase, media plan optimization)
    • Ability to operate in a fast moving industry within a high energy team
    • Expert in Google Slides and Sheets, or Microsoft Excel and PowerPoint
    • Excellent oral and written communication skills including strong presentation skills
    • A flexible approach to communication; able to adapt their message quickly to the appropriate level or function with poise and polish
    • Fluent in English. French a plus
    • Bachelor’s degree required
ABOUT NIELSEN
By connecting clients to audiences, we fuel the media industry with the most accurate understanding of what people listen to and watch. To discover what audiences love, we measure across all channels and platforms⁠—from podcasts to streaming TV to social media. And when companies and advertisers are truly connected to their audiences, they can see the most important opportunities and accelerate growth.
Do you want to move the industry forward with Nielsen? Our people are the driving force. Your thoughts, ideas and expertise can propel us forward. Whether you have fresh thinking around maximizing a new technology or you see a gap in the market, we are here to listen and take action. Our team is made strong by a diversity of thoughts, experiences, skills, and backgrounds. You’ll enjoy working with smart, fun, curious colleagues, who are passionate about their work. Come be part of a team that motivates you to do your best work!
Primary Location: Remote, ON – Toronto
Secondary Locations: Remote, ON – Toronto
Travel: Yes, 20% of the Time